Analysis

Serbia recorded 14.1% for population in the 1st quintile (poorest) only receiving all social in 2022.

Compared with earlier readings it is up 24.3% on the previous year and down 14.7% over ten years.

Over the whole period, population in the 1st quintile (poorest) only receiving all social in Serbia peaked at 21.1% in 2015 and was at its lowest, 11.3%, in 2021.

Serbia ranks 35th of 38 countries on this measure, in the bottom quarter.

Population in the 1st quintile (poorest) only receiving All Social in Serbia, year by year

Annual values for Population in the 1st quintile (poorest) only receiving All Social Assistance (%) -rural in Serbia, 2007 to 2022.
Year Value Change
2007 11.3%
2010 17.3% +52.9%
2013 16.5% -4.8%
2015 21.1% +28.1%
2018 18.5% -12.2%
2019 16.1% -13.1%
2021 11.3% -29.7%
2022 14.1% +24.3%
